Description: WGZE served as Project Manager for project funding and documentation as well as preparation of the Plan, Specifications & Estimates. Seal Beach Boulevard Rehabilitation project was funded through the Federal AHRP Program. The project required removal and replacement of approximately 6,800 linear feet of roadway. The existing lane configuration was maintained and consisted of 3 lanes northbound, 3 lanes southbound, raised median and striped bike lanes. Included in the project was; reconstruction of the existing pavement and sub base, minor curb and gutter, cross fall, striping and detector loops. Coordination with FHWA and Caltrans.
Seal Beach Blvd Rehabilitation Estimated Cost: $1,200,000 Agency: City
